We are seeking a highly skilled CNC Programmer to join our precision machining team. In this role, you will be the primary architect of our production efficiency. Your mission will be to develop, implement, and optimize CAM programs for our vertical and horizontal milling centers, specifically focusing on the production of complex, high-precision surgical components.
The ideal candidate isn’t just someone who can make a part to print—they are an optimization expert obsessed with shaving seconds off cycle times without compromising the tight tolerances required for minimally invasive medical devices.
Key Responsibilities- Develop complex 3, 4, and 5-axis programs for vertical and horizontal mills (using Mastercam, Esprit, or NX).
- Audit existing programs to identify bottlenecks. Implement high-speed machining (HSM) techniques, optimized tool engagement, and efficient toolpath strategies to minimize air-cut time and maximize throughput.
- Design programs optimized for multi-part fixtures and tombstone setups on horizontal mills to increase “green light” time.
- Collaborate with the engineering team to select high-performance cutting tools and design rigid work holding solutions that support aggressive cycle time targets.
- Ensure all programs meet ISO 13485 standards. Create detailed setup sheets and provide technical support to operators during first-article inspections (FAI).
- 2+ years of CNC programming experience in a high-precision, high-volume environment (Medical, Aerospace, or Semi-conductor preferred).
- Proven track record programming both Vertical (VMC) and Horizontal (HMC) milling centers.
- Demonstrated ability to significantly reduce cycle times through advanced programming techniques and cutter path optimization.
- Deep understanding of machining medical-grade materials such as Titanium and 17-4 Stainless Steel.
- Strong command of trigonometry and GD&T (Geometric Dimensioning and Tolerancing).
